Bold Accent Walls

Bold accent walls bring energy and focus to your dining room. Deep blues, rich greens, or vibrant reds create a striking backdrop. These colors make the space feel lively and inviting. Use an accent wall behind the dining table or buffet for best impact. Pair bold colors with neutral furniture to balance the look. This style adds personality without overwhelming the room.

Soft Neutrals And Pastels

Soft neutrals and pastels create a calm and cozy dining space. Shades like beige, light gray, pale pink, and mint green feel soothing. These colors brighten the room and make it feel airy. Soft tones work well with natural wood and metal accents. They provide a timeless and elegant atmosphere. Pastels add a gentle pop of color without being too bold.

Textured Paint Finishes

Textured paint finishes add depth and interest to your dining room walls. Techniques like sponge painting, stucco, or metallic finishes create subtle patterns. Textures catch light differently, making walls look dynamic. They bring warmth and a tactile quality to the space. Textured finishes work well with minimalist decor styles. Gallery Wall Arrangements

Gallery walls group multiple artworks in one area. They create a dynamic and personal display. Mix framed photos, paintings, and prints of different sizes. Align the pieces with equal spacing for a neat look. Use a common color theme to unify the collection. Gallery walls fill empty space and draw attention. They invite guests to explore your taste and stories.

Large Statement Pieces

One large artwork can anchor your dining room wall. Choose a bold painting or photograph with striking colors. It adds drama and focus to the room. Large pieces work well above the dining table or buffet. Keep surrounding decor minimal to let the art shine. A statement piece sets the room’s mood and style instantly. It offers a simple yet powerful way to decorate.

Mixing Art Styles

Combine different art styles for an eclectic vibe. Blend modern, abstract, and classic artworks in one space. This mix adds depth and visual interest. Balance the styles by matching colors or frames. Avoid overcrowding by spacing artworks thoughtfully. Mixing styles reflects your personality and creativity. It creates a unique, layered look that feels personal and fresh.

Wallpaper And Murals

Wallpaper offers endless patterns and colors. It can brighten the room or add subtle elegance. Murals create a bold statement with large-scale art. Choose floral, geometric, or nature themes to match your decor. Peel-and-stick options make installation easy and mess-free.

Wood Slats And Paneling

Wood slats add texture and warmth to walls. They create a modern yet natural look. Vertical or horizontal slats can change the room’s feel. Paneling offers a classic style with a polished finish. Paint or stain wood to fit your color scheme. These options add depth and create visual interest.

Shiplap And Rustic Finishes

Shiplap offers a clean, farmhouse style. Its overlapping boards add subtle lines and texture. Rustic finishes highlight natural wood grain and knots. They bring warmth and a cozy feel to the dining area. Whitewashed or natural wood tones work well with many decor styles. These treatments add character and charm.

Shelving Displays

Shelves offer both storage and display options. Use floating shelves to hold dishes, glasses, or small plants. Arrange items by color or size for a neat look. Shelves keep essentials close and add visual interest to blank walls.

Decorative Plates And Mirrors

Decorative plates bring color and pattern to your dining room walls. Display a collection in a grid or creative shape. Mirrors reflect light and make the room feel larger. Choose frames that match your dining room style for a cohesive look.

Wall-mounted Lighting

Wall sconces or small lamps brighten your dining space without taking floor room. Lighting adds ambiance and highlights other decor pieces. Pick fixtures that blend with your furniture and wall colors for harmony.

Maintaining Visual Harmony

Choose colors that match or complement your dining room’s palette. Keep tones similar to avoid clashing. Use repeating shapes or patterns to link decor pieces.

Space items evenly on the wall. Keep sizes balanced to prevent one piece from dominating. Harmony makes the room feel peaceful and well-planned.

Choosing Focal Points

Select one main piece to catch the eye. This could be a large painting, mirror, or a unique wall sculpture. Let other decorations support this focal point.

Place the focal item at eye level for the best view. Use lighting to enhance it. A clear focal point brings order and style to your wall.

Avoiding Cluttered Walls

Limit the number of items on your wall. Too many pieces create chaos and distract from each one’s beauty. Leave some empty space to give the eye a rest.

Group smaller items in sets of three or five for a neat look. Use shelves or frames to contain the decor. Clean walls feel open and inviting.

Fresh Flowers And Succulents

Fresh flowers add color and a natural touch to the dining table. Choose seasonal blooms for variety and freshness. Succulents offer a modern, low-maintenance option. Group small pots together for a stylish, green display. Both options bring a lively feel without overwhelming the space.

Candles And Lanterns

Candles create a warm, cozy atmosphere for meals. Use different heights and sizes to add depth and interest. Lanterns protect candles while adding a rustic or elegant look. Opt for unscented candles to keep the focus on food and conversation. This centerpiece style is perfect for intimate dinners.

Decorative Bowls And Trays

Decorative bowls and trays offer versatile and functional centerpieces. Fill bowls with seasonal fruits, nuts, or decorative objects. Trays can organize smaller items like salt, pepper, and napkins neatly. Choose materials like wood, ceramic, or metal to match your room’s style. These pieces add texture and keep your table tidy.
